Transaction 228abda1b469ca25859a5ae1862c922a22bf0c049085616a847f88f0c2e96656
1 Input
1 Output
-
228abda1b469ca25859a5ae1862c922a22bf0c049085616a847f88f0c2e96656:0
- value
- 3428877
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c6dff5092b70c8865f88d1f6e3316c872f2c81cf OP_EQUAL
- address
- 3Kpa1Lrsn6B3iWUd4bx7Mca9MLbbRMi4LH